MetaMask是一个广泛使用的加密货币钱包,特别是在以太坊和其他兼容ERC-20代币的生态系统中。使用者在MetaMask中创建钱包时,会生成一个唯一的地址,用于接收和发送加密货币。关于MetaMask钱包地址是否会重复的问题,引起了很多用户的关注。在这篇文章中,我们将深入探讨这一话题,并回答一些相关问题,以帮助用户更好地理解区块链地址生成的机制及其安全性。
一、MetaMask钱包地址的生成原理
MetaMask利用公钥密码学生成每个用户的钱包地址。在生成地址的过程中,首先创建一个私钥,借助该私钥又生成公钥,再根据公钥衍生出一个钱包地址。具体步骤如下:
- 生成私钥:私钥是一个随机生成的256位数,通过安全的随机数生成器生成,私钥应被严格保密。
- 导出公钥:使用椭圆曲线加密算法(ECDSA)从私钥生成公钥。这个公钥是私钥的公开部分,虽然从公钥无法推导出私钥,但可以用于创建地址。
- 生成地址:利用公钥,通过一系列哈希算法(如Keccak-256)生成一个20字节的地址,最终得到的结果以“0x”开头,后面跟随40个十六进制字符。
由于MetaMask和以太坊等区块链使用的地址生成算法是基于数学上的高难度问题(如大数质因数分解和椭圆曲线离散对数问题),在理论上,生成重复地址的可能性是极为渺小的。这种特性使得每个用户的钱包地址都具有唯一性和区分度。
二、是否存在钱包地址重复的可能性
在理论上,由于地址空间的巨大,以及随机性和复杂性,MetaMask钱包地址在被生成的过程中几乎不会重复。每个钱包地址是由私钥生成的,而私钥的组合数量是极为庞大的。以256位的数值空间,可能的私钥总数为2^256,数量相当于十的77次方。小于这个值的地址组合数是几乎无穷的,极大的确保了每一个地址都是独特的。
虽然在理论上不会重复,但对于一些新手用户来说,可能会因为操作不当或误导而出现“地址重复”的误解。例如,用户在创建多个钱包时,若选择进口已经存在的备份,便可能接收到相同的地址,这并不代表该地址重复,而是由于地址的使用情况导致的。
三、使用MetaMask时需要注意的安全性
虽然MetaMask钱包地址在生成方面几乎不会重复,但用户在使用时仍需关注安全性。以下几点值得用户在使用MetaMask时注意:
- 私钥保护:私钥是访问钱包的唯一钥匙,务必妥善保管,切勿与他人共享。若私钥泄露,任何人都能控制你的钱包。
- 备份助记词:MetaMask在创建钱包时,会生成一组助记词(一般为12个单词)。在重置钱包之前,务必备份这组助记词,以防丢失。
- 小心钓鱼攻击:确保持有的MetaMask扩展是从官方渠道获得,保持警惕,避免输入敏感信息到不明网页中。
- 定期审查交易:定期查看钱包的交易记录,以确保无异常活动。
借助上述的安全提示,用户可以更好地保护自己的资产安全,同时少去钱包地址重复的担忧。
四、围绕MetaMask的常见问题

* MetaMask支持哪些网络及代币?
* 如果丢失了私钥或助记词,应该怎么办?
* 如何避免MetaMask钱包被攻击?
* 在MetaMask中如何安全进行交易?
MetaMask支持哪些网络及代币?
随着区块链技术的不断发展,越来越多的公链出现,而MetaMask也相应地扩展了兼容的网络和代币。MetaMask主要支持以太坊及其兼容的代币,包含ERC-20和ERC-721形式的代币。具体支持的网络包括:
- 以太坊主网络:这是MetaMask的原生网络,用户可以交易以太币(ETH)和各种基于以太坊的代币。
- 测试网络:用户可以在以太坊的测试网络(如Ropsten、Rinkeby等)上进行实验性交易,以便测试DApp或进行开发。
- 其他公链:用户可以通过自定义网络功能,添加与以太坊兼容的其他区块链,例如Polygon、Binance Smart Chain等,在这些链上进行代币交易和资产管理。
对于每个用户,可以根据需要添加或选择相应的网络,实现多链资产的转换与管理。随着多链生态的发展,MetaMask也可能会扩展更多的链条以及支持的代币,用户需时刻关注官网更新。
如果丢失了私钥或助记词,应该怎么办?
私钥和助记词是访问MetaMask钱包的关键,如果不幸丢失了其中任何一个,恢复钱包的可能性几乎为零。若丢失了私钥或助记词,用户应采取以下措施:
- 查看备份:首先检查自己是否有备份助记词或私钥的副本。可能在笔记本、电子邮件或云存储中保存了备份。
- 查询交易记录:虽然无法恢复钱包,但可通过区块链浏览器(如Etherscan)查询到过去的交易信息。如果在丢失前进行了转账,可以尝试与收款方联系。
- 清晰记住和保护:在未来使用时,务必做好私钥和助记词的保护,对重要信息进行多渠道备份,确保这些信息或资产不会因为意外遭到丢失。
为了避免未来突发状况,用户们要在成立钱包之时,就将私钥与助记词妥善保管,不留任何后路。
如何避免MetaMask钱包被攻击?
安全性是每位MetaMask用户必须时刻关注的问题。以下是几条有效的建议,帮助用户提高钱包的安全性:
- 使用硬件钱包:将MetaMask与硬件钱包(如Ledger或Trezor)结合,能为钱包增加一层额外的安全保障,硬件钱包的密钥从未连接至网络。
- 增强密码保护:为MetaMask设置强密码,避免使用简单易记的组合。同时启用双重验证来防止未经授权的访问。
- 警惕钓鱼网站:确保使用官方的MetaMask官网,避免输入敏感信息到非官方的、可疑的网站。
- 更新与升级:定期检查你的钱包应用是否更新至最新版本,确保享受到最新的安全补丁和功能。
通过注重这些安全措施,用户们可以极大地降低钱包被攻击的风险,保护自己的资产安全。
在MetaMask中如何安全进行交易?
在用MetaMask进行交易过程中,确保交易安全十分重要,以下步骤帮助用户在交易时保持安全:
- 确认地址准确性:在进行交易之前,务必再次确认收款方地址的准确性,避免因为人为错误发生资产丢失。
- 小额试探性转账:在发送大额交易前,建议先进行小额转账测试,确认流程顺畅,确认收款方确实能够收到资产。
- 关注交易费率:MetaMask允许用户选择不同的交易费用,了解网络情况并合理选择费用,以保证交易的成功率,而又不承担过高的手续费。
- 保持交易透明:利用区块链浏览器,及时查看交易进展,以确保交易的真实情况,避免被骗或陷入任何异常状况。
通过专业且有序的交易流程,用户可以确保在MetaMask钱包中进行安全的加密货币交易,最大程度地交易体验。
总之,MetaMask钱包地址几乎不会重复,用户在使用过程中可放心,但要时刻注意私钥保护和安全措施。希望通过对以上问题的解答与深入分析,能帮助更多用户理解MetaMask钱包的安全性,并积极进行资产管理。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。